Companies are turning to serverless technology, made popular by clouds like Amazon, Microsoft, and Google, as a way to cut costs by making more efficient use of cloud infrastructure

computing is emerging as one of the major new ways to build large-scale cloud applications while reducing the headache of managing server infrastructure. It's also becoming increasingly popular as a way for companies to save money from their cloud computing bills.

This can lead to a serious cost savings in some scenarios, says says Tony Iams, research vice president at Gartner: Companies are increasingly relying on serverless technology from the likes Amazon Web Services,, Google Cloud, and even some startups to reduce the amount of infrastructure they have to manage.

"The cost of administration is significantly reduced," Iams told Business Insider. "To get back to the basic promise here, it means that you can spend more of your budget on innovation and delivering business value and less on administrative overhead."It's long been the promise of cloud computing that you pay only for what you use.
